The portable gas detector is a safe device that can continuously detect gas concentration.With the advancement of society and the development of science and technology,the distributing and retrieving of portable gas detectors by coal mining enterprises is still at the stage that requires manual participation,and it takes a lot of manpower and time to count the information of gas detectors.In addition,the shortcomings of the current distributing and retrieving forms of gas detectors include that the bar code that identifying the gas detector is easily damaged so that the gas detector cannot be identified.The ID card that identifying the employee is easily lost so that the employee cannot be identified.The distribution of the gas detector requires special operator to execute.The retrieving and distributing records of the gas detector recorded on the server side cannot be viewed by the coal mine management personnel in different places.The above reasons lead to the low degree of informatization and automation of coal mines.Aiming at this low-efficiency working method,a portable gas detector automatic retrieving and distributing system is designed.After analyzing the design requirements of the automatic distributing and retrieving system of the portable gas detector and the actual work requirements of the coal mine site,the factors to be considered in the design of the system and the functions to be realized are determined.Among them,the design factors mainly include the rapid transmission and reception of the instrument,the reasonable and complete data storage,the reliable and stable system operation,and the simple operation.System functions include automatic issuance and automatic recovery of meters,automatic storage of meter retrieving and distributing records,computer management of personnel information and meter information,and remote access to databases.The automatic retrieving and distributing system of the portable gas detector based on embedded system is composed of two parts: the system front desk and the system backstage.Among them,the front-end part of the system is composed of the client and the meter retrieving and distributing device,which completes the automatic issuance and recovery of the meter;The background part of the system is composed of a server and a database,which realizes the storage and query of data information,as well as the management and remote access to the database.First of all,the automatic transceiver device of the instrument is the core hardware equipment of this system.According to the on-site requirements of coal mine enterprises,this paper designs the mechanical structure of the device.The transmission mechanism is composed of MT-24V-24S-550N-50 electric push rod and DC motor conveyor belt,and STM32F767 microcontroller is used as the control core of the transmission mechanism.Realize automatic issuance and recycling of meters.Secondly,the hardware design scheme of the system is given.I.MX6 ULL processor is selected to build an embedded system as a client,responsible for the processing of various data information.Adopt advanced face recognition technology to identify the person receiving the instrument,and design the face recognition module with the K210 chip as the core.Use the radio frequency technology to obtain the information of the gas detector.The radio frequency reader is composed of the MFRC522 chip and the STM32F107,and the radio frequency tag is built into the meter.Select IPC-610 H industrial computer and install Linux operating system as the server.After that,the software design of the system was carried out.The front-end software design mainly includes the transplantation of Linux operating system,the program development on the Linux platform,the programming of the STM32F767 as the control core of the transceiver,and the programming of the STM32F107 as the control core of the radio frequency reader.The front-end software is implemented in C language.The database and software programs are running in the background of the system.My SQL is selected as the database,and the software programs are divided into two parts.One part is used to manage the database,implemented by the Qt framework and C++ language,and provides a visual interface,which can manage the database on the server side and access the database on the remote terminal.The other part is used to realize the network communication between the server and the client and store data information in the database.This part of the software program is written in C language.Finally,an experimental platform is built to test the system.The results show that the system has realized the functions of automatic distributing and retrieving of portable gas detectors,automatic storage of instrument distributing and retrieving records,and remote management of databases.The system is stable and reliable.This system improves the automation,informatization and modernization of the retrieving and distributing and management of portable gas detectors by coal enterprises,and provides a guarantee for the safety management of coal mine production enterprises.It is of great significance for reducing the occurrence of coal mine gas accidents.
